AG EC 3286 - Economics of Managerial Decision Making

Introduces tools and concepts from price theory, game theory, industrial organization and organizational economics, and applies them to managerial decision making activities for businesses in the agrifood system and for natural resource and environmental management. Prerequisite: AG EC 1041, 2123 and 2183.
